Hydration for Mental Wellness: How Proper Water Intake Boosts Brain Function and Reduces Stress

The Crucial Link Between Hydration and Mental Health

Water makes up about 75% of your brain tissue – a critical fact often overlooked in mental wellness conversations. When this balance is disrupted, your cognitive abilities and emotional state suffer immediate consequences. Neuroscience research confirms that even mild dehydration impacts brain structure and function, potentially worsening mental health symptoms.

Throughout your day, your brain is constantly active – processing emotions, solving problems, and regulating bodily functions. This intense neurological activity requires proper hydration to maintain electrical signaling between neurons and deliver essential nutrients. Dehydration forces your brain to work harder to perform routine tasks, leading to measurable declines in attention, memory, and executive function. The mental fatigue you might blame on lack of sleep could actually stem from inadequate water intake.

How Dehydration Wreaks Havoc on Your Mind

Mild dehydration symptoms begin surfacing when your body loses just 1-2% of its water content – often before you feel physical thirst. Mental symptoms include difficulty concentrating, slower reaction times, short-term memory lapses, and emotional irritability. Studies conducted at the University of Connecticut's Human Performance Laboratory demonstrate dehydration significantly impacts mood, increasing feelings of anxiety and tension.

Chronic dehydration presents more severe psychological symptoms. Research published in the British Journal of Nutrition shows prolonged inadequate water intake correlates with higher self-reported tension, confusion, and lower overall mood states. When your brain shrinks temporarily from fluid loss (as seen in MRI studies), your body produces stress hormones like cortisol, creating a vicious cycle: dehydration causes stress, and stress exacerbates dehydration.

The Science of Hydration's Cognitive Benefits

Proper hydration facilitates essential brain processes through multiple mechanisms. Water maintains the blood volume needed to deliver glucose and oxygen – your brain's primary fuel sources. It enables efficient neurotransmitter production and regulates electrical impulses along neural pathways. Cognitive tests consistently reveal hydration's immediate impact:

  • Improved focus and sustained attention during complex tasks
  • Enhanced short-term memory recall
  • Faster decision-making capabilities
  • Increased mental endurance during prolonged cognitive work
  • Better mood regulation and emotional stability

Optimum hydration also supports the glymphatic system – your brain's waste-removal process that activates during sleep. This nightly cleanse removes neurotoxic waste products associated with cognitive decline and mental health disorders.
